Spicy Bacon Cheeseburger Dip
Ingredients
1 lb Ground Beef
1 cup bacon- cooked and crumbled
8 oz Velveeta with Jalapenos (Regular or Queso Blanco- which I used)
1 can Diced Tomato with Chiles
Potato Chips (with ridges) or Tortilla Chips to serve with
Directions
- Brown ground beef and then drain fat, return to stove at a low heat
- While ground beef is cooking, dice Velveeta into small cubes
- Drain and add can of diced tomato
- Add bacon crumbles
- Add cheese and stir until well mixed and cheese has melted and become smooth
- Serve with ridged potato chips or tortilla chips
